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ions
Cisco IOS XR Software versions prior to 6.2.3, 6.3.2, 6.4.0, and 6.5.1
Description
A vulnerability in the Protocol Independent Multicast (PIM) feature could allow an unauthenticated, remote attacker to cause the PIM process to restart, resulting in a denial of service condition on an affected device. The vulnerability is due to the incorrect processing of crafted AutoRP packets. An attacker could exploit this vulnerability by sending crafted packets to port UDP 496 on a reachable IP address on the device. A successful exploit could allow the attacker to cause the PIM process to restart.
Recommendations
For versions prior to 6.2.3, update to version 6.2.3 or later.
For versions prior to 6.3.2, update to version 6.3.2 or later.
For versions prior to 6.4.0, update to version 6.4.0 or later.
For versions prior to 6.5.1, update to version 6.5.1 or later.
As a temporary workaround, consider restricting access to port UDP 496 to minimize the risk of exploitation.
